Yearly Archives

156 Articles

SwiftUI 및 GraphQL을 사용한 Instagram 클론 앱 – HomeView

SwiftUI 및 GraphQL을 사용한 Instagram 클론 앱 – HomeView

오늘은 GraphQL을 사용한 Instagram 클론 앱의 4부에서는 계속해서 SwiftUI를 배우고 홈 보기를 구축해 보겠습니다.

이전 글에서는 사용자를 등록하는 방법과 로그인하는 방법을 배웠고, Instagram 복제 앱에서 각각의 UI를 사용하여 프로필 보기를 만들었습니다. 오늘은 그 코드 중 일부를 재사용하여 많은 콘텐츠가 포함된 UIScrollView와 유사한 것을 만들어 보겠습니다.

안전벨트를 단단히 매고 시작해 봅시다!

더 나은 학습을 위해 소스 코드가 포함된 iOS Instagram 클론 프로젝트를 다운로드하세요.


서로 다른 Parse 버전에서의 GraphQL 쿼리 및 돌연변이

서로 다른 Parse 버전에서의 GraphQL 쿼리 및 돌연변이

시간이 지남에 따라 Parse가 발전함에 따라 더 나은 성능, 더 나은 호환성, 더 쉬운 개발을 위해 몇 가지 측면이 변경됩니다.
이러한 측면 중 하나는 시간이 지남에 따라 Parse 3.5.0에서 최신 버전인 3.9로 발전한 GraphQL 지원입니다.

Back4app에서는 GraphQL 쿼리 및 변경 사항을 구현하는 세 가지 주요 버전이 있습니다: 3.7.2, 3.8 및 3.9이며, 오늘은 이러한 버전 간의 차이점을 살펴보고 변경된 사항과 변경되지 않은 사항을 보여드리겠습니다.


화상 채팅 앱을 구축하는 방법

화상 채팅 앱을 구축하는 방법

얼마 전, 이 멋진 Twilio 튜토리얼을 우연히 발견했습니다. Phil Nash가 React Hooks를 사용해 비디오 채팅을 만드는 방법을 설명하고 있었고, 그래서 저는 Back4app에서 실행해 보기로 했습니다. Back4app은 무료이고, 훌륭하며 Parse와 통합될 수 있기 때문입니다. 그 덕분에 무료 웹 호스팅(Back4app 서브도메인 포함)을 사용할 수 있고, 앱을 호스팅하며, 실시간 데이터 전송을 활용해 향후 채팅 기능도 추가할 수 있습니다.
이 게시물은 제가 그것을 작동시키기 위해 수행한 과정의 워크스루입니다.


Firebase 대 Parse – 2025년 iOS 개발을 위한 포괄적인 비교 – 1부

Firebase 대 Parse – 2025년 iOS 개발을 위한 포괄적인 비교 – 1부

소개

Parse와 Firebase는 개발자의 편의를 위해 만들어진 플랫폼으로, 애플리케이션의 서버 측을 훨씬 빠르고 견고하며 확장성 있게 구축할 수 있습니다.

이 두 제품은 몇 년 전 시장에 출시된 이후 항상 새로운 기능을 추가하고 최신 기술을 따라잡으며 진화해 왔습니다.

이 둘은 업무 수행 방식에 있어 서로 다른 접근 방식을 취합니다. 특히 iOS 개발을 지원하는 방식도 다릅니다.

저는 iOS 개발자로서 두 플랫폼에 대해 편견 없이 바라보고, 두 플랫폼이 시장 점유율에 구체적으로 어떻게 접근하는지 살펴보기로 했습니다.


Firebase 인증 및 Parse

Firebase 인증 및 Parse

이 시리즈의 1부와 2부에서는 앱을 만들고 프레임워크를 XCode 프로젝트에 통합하는 과정과 사용 사례에 더 적합할 수 있는 유사하면서도 다른 특징을 가진 Firebase 및 Parse 데이터베이스를 비교했습니다.

이 세 번째 파트에서는 코딩을 시작하고 두 플랫폼에서 가입/로그인 프로세스를 작동시키는 데 필요한 코드의 양을 평가해 보겠습니다.


2025년 상위 10대 백엔드 프로그래밍 언어는 무엇인가요?

2025년 상위 10대 백엔드 프로그래밍 언어는 무엇인가요?
What Are The Top 10 Backend Programming Languages

모바일 및 웹 개발은 백엔드 및 프론트엔드 기술로 구성되지만 서버 측 기능의 역할이 매우 중요합니다.

이와 관련하여 백엔드 프로그래밍 언어의 역할이 매우 큽니다. 이러한 서버 측 스크립팅 기술은 프로젝트의 속도, 확장성 및 성공에 큰 도움이 될 수 있습니다.

따라서이 기사에서는 가장 인기있는 백엔드 프로그래밍 언어 목록과 그 속성과 단점을 살펴 봅니다. 또한 백엔드 개발이 정확히 무엇인지도 설명합니다.


알아야 할 10가지 프론트엔드 언어

알아야 할 10가지 프론트엔드 언어
Frontend Language You Should Know

프론트엔드 언어를 마스터하면 애플리케이션 및 웹사이트 개발 분야에서 경력을 쌓을 수 있는 기회를 빠르게 확보할 수 있습니다.

실제로 프런트엔드 프로그래밍 언어는 개발팀이 고도로 인터랙티브하고 사용자 친화적인 모바일 및 웹 페이지를 만드는 데 도움이 됩니다.

따라서 모바일 및 웹 애플리케이션을 구축할 때 최고의 프런트엔드 언어 중 하나를 선택하는 것이 중요합니다.

따라서 이 글에서는 주요 기능을 갖춘 최상의 옵션에 대해 종합적으로 설명합니다. 또한 이 가이드에서는 클라이언트 측 개발과 백엔드 개발의 차이점에 대해서도 설명합니다.


iOS 앱을 위한 최고의 백엔드 서비스

iOS 앱을 위한 최고의 백엔드 서비스
Ios Backend Service

기업과 개발팀은 애플리케이션의 개발과 진행에 있어 백엔드 서비스의 중요성을 잘 알고 있습니다.

주로 iOS 백엔드 서비스에 관한 것이라면 현명한 결정을 내리는 것이 더욱 중요해집니다. 앱 스토어에는 앱 제출을 승인하는 절대적인 기준이 있다는 것을 알고 있습니다.

앱 스토어에는 약 200만 개의 애플리케이션이 있지만, 이 플랫폼은 작년에 21만 5천 개의 앱 제출을 거부했다는 사실을 아는 것이 중요합니다.

마찬가지로 앱 스토어는 오래된 버전으로 인해 230만 개의 애플리케이션을 삭제했습니다. 따라서 올바른 iOS 백엔드 플랫폼을 선택하는 것은 생존을 위해 필수적입니다.

이제 iOS 애플리케이션을 위한 최고의 백엔드 서비스와 그 핵심 특징을 알아보세요.


최고의 로우 코드 모바일 앱 개발 플랫폼 10가지

최고의 로우 코드 모바일 앱 개발 플랫폼 10가지
The 10 Best Low Code Mobile App Development Platforms

로우코드 모바일 앱 개발 플랫폼의 엄청난 이점 때문에 스타트업과 기업의 로우코드 모바일 앱 개발 플랫폼에 대한 의존도가 급증하고 있습니다.

실제로 로우코드 접근 방식은 개발 시간을 단축하고 비용과 필요한 리소스를 줄여줍니다.

Allied Market Research에 따르면 로우코드 개발 산업의 시장 가치는 2031년까지 1,256억 달러에 달 할 것으로 예상됩니다.

이 수치는 2021년에 115억 달러로 평가되었습니다. 이 예상치는 이러한 앱 제작 방식이 개발팀과 비즈니스에 미치는 영향력이 커지고 있음을 보여줍니다.

따라서 이 글에서는 주요 특징을 가진 로우코드 모바일 애플리케이션을 구축할 수 있는 주요 플랫폼 중 하나를 소개합니다.


React Native를 위한 최고의 백엔드 알아보기

React Native를 위한 최고의 백엔드 알아보기
Discover the best backends

백엔드는 애플리케이션을 방해받지 않고 신속하게 개발하는 데 필수적인 서버 측 활동을 의미합니다.

실제로 효율적이고 강력한 백엔드는 사용자 경험을 개선하고, 데이터를 원활하게 정렬 및 쿼리하며, 강력한 배포를 위해 필수적입니다.

반대로 백엔드가 부실하면 UX 불량, 서버 충돌, 보안 문제 등이 발생할 수 있습니다. 따라서 좋은 백엔드를 사용하는 것은 개발자에게 필수적이며, 특히 React Native와 같은 모바일 프레임워크로 작업하는 개발자에게는 더욱 그렇습니다.

여기에서는 스타트업, 개발팀 및 비즈니스에 적합한 옵션을 제공하기 위해 React Native 앱용 최고 수준의 백엔드를 소개합니다.


open
Build, deploy and scale your app with Back4App Containers

open
Build, deploy and scale your app with Back4App Containers. Start today!